    Importance Of Sealing Furnace Vent Pipes

    Sealing furnace vent pipes plays a crucial role in ensuring your home remains safe and energy-efficient. Proper sealing prevents air leaks, which can lead to increased energy costs and discomfort.

    Preventing Drafts

    Drafts near the vent pipe can create uncomfortable temperature fluctuations in your home. Sealing these areas helps maintain a consistent indoor climate, which enhances comfort, especially during colder months.

    Protecting Against Water Damage

    Unsealed vent pipes can lead to water leaks, causing stains on ceilings or walls. This damage often requires costly repairs. By sealing the pipes properly, you protect your home from potential water intrusion, which can compromise structural integrity.

    Improving Energy Efficiency

    Sealing around the vent pipe reduces air exchange, allowing your heating system to operate more efficiently. Less energy waste translates into lower utility bills, making your home more economical.

    Enhancing Indoor Air Quality

    Improperly sealed vent pipes can allow harmful gases, such as carbon monoxide, to enter your living space. Sealing ensures that these gases vent properly outside, protecting the health of everyone in your home.

    Extending Lifespan of Furnace

    A well-sealed vent pipe system prevents undue stress on your furnace. When sealed correctly, the equipment runs more efficiently, resulting in less wear and tear and a longer lifespan.

    Sealing furnace vent pipes, therefore, not only safeguards your home but also promotes efficiency, health, and longevity. Each of these factors plays a vital role in providing a safe and comfortable living environment.

    Step-By-Step Guide To Seal Around Furnace Vent Pipe

    Sealing around your furnace vent pipe on the roof ensures your home remains protected from drafts and potential water damage. Follow these steps for effective sealing.

    Preparing The Area

    1. Inspect the Roof: Check for existing damage or deterioration around the vent pipe. Ensure the area is dry.
    2. Clean the Surface: Remove dirt, debris, and old sealant using a cleaning cloth and utility knife. A clean surface helps sealants adhere better.
    3. Gather Materials: Collect your sealing materials like silicone sealant, high-temperature caulk, roofing tar, and foam sealant. Have your caulk gun and gloves ready.

    Applying Sealant

    1. Apply Sealant: Start at the base of the vent pipe. Use your caulk gun to apply silicone sealant or high-temperature caulk evenly around the opening. Ensure you fill any gaps.
    2. Spread Roofing Tar: For added waterproofing, apply roofing tar around the vent pipe after sealing. Use a small brush or putty knife for an even layer.
    3. Use Foam Sealant for Large Gaps: If there are larger spaces around the vent pipe, inject foam sealant. This expands to fill gaps effectively.

    Common Mistakes To Avoid

    Sealing around the furnace vent pipe is crucial, but several common mistakes can undermine your efforts. Avoiding these errors can ensure a secure and effective seal.

    1. Neglecting Surface Preparation
      Clean the area thoroughly before applying sealant. Residue or debris can prevent proper adhesion and compromise the seal.
    2. Using Incompatible Materials
      Avoid mixing different types of sealants or materials that don’t work well together. Stick to silicone sealant or high-temperature caulk for the best results.
    3. Skipping the Waterproof Barrier
      Don’t overlook the importance of roofing tar. This provides an additional layer of protection against water intrusion.
    4. Applying Sealant in Cold Weather
      Ensure temperatures are suitable for sealant application. Cold conditions can affect sealant performance, leading to cracks or poor adherence.
    5. Overloading with Sealant
      Apply an appropriate amount of sealant. Overdoing it can create excess that doesn’t bond well, potentially leading to leaks.
    6. Failing to Smooth the Sealant
      Smooth the sealant after application. This step promotes a stronger bond and reduces the chances of gaps forming.
    7. Forgetting Regular Inspections
      Schedule periodic checks after sealing. This helps identify any wear or damage early, preventing more significant issues down the line.

    Frequently Asked Questions

    Why is sealing around furnace vent pipes important?

    Sealing around furnace vent pipes is crucial to prevent drafts and water damage. It enhances energy efficiency by reducing air leaks, saving on utility bills, and improving indoor air quality by keeping harmful gases like carbon monoxide outside.

    What materials do I need to seal vent pipes?

    Essential materials include silicone sealant for durability, high-temperature caulk for heat exposure, roofing tar for waterproof barriers, and foam sealant for larger gaps. Don’t forget necessary tools like a ladder, caulk gun, utility knife, gloves, and cleaning cloth.

    How do I prepare for sealing vent pipes?

    Start by inspecting the roof for damage and cleaning the surface around the vent pipe. Gather all necessary materials and tools beforehand to ensure a smooth sealing process.

    What are common mistakes to avoid when sealing?

    Common mistakes include neglecting surface preparation, using incompatible materials, skipping waterproof barriers, applying sealant in cold weather, and overloading with sealant. Regular inspections are also vital to maintain the seal’s integrity.

    How does sealing vent pipes affect energy bills?

    Properly sealing vent pipes reduces energy costs by minimizing air leaks. This results in less heat loss during winter and fewer drafts, leading to lower utility bills and enhanced comfort in your home.

    How often should I inspect the seals around vent pipes?

    It’s recommended to inspect the seals at least once a year or after extreme weather events. Regular inspections help catch any issues early and ensure the seals remain effective in preventing drafts and water damage.
